Computer Applications in Tourism and Hospitality Management

The tourism and hospitality field are rapidly evolving to the influence of computer applications. These applications deliver a wide range of benefits, enhancing various aspects of the travel experience. From online booking platforms to cutting-edge customer relationship management systems, technology is modernizing how businesses work.

One key area where computer applications make a significant impact is in reservations and ticketing. Online travel agencies (OTAs) and hotel booking websites enable travelers to easily browse and book accommodations and flights with just a few clicks. These platforms often feature real-time availability, budget-friendly pricing, and efficient payment processing, creating a convenient and user-friendly experience for travelers.

Additionally, computer applications are crucial for managing customer relationships in the hospitality sector. Customer relationship management (CRM) systems allow hotels, restaurants, and other tourism businesses to track customer interactions, preferences, and feedback. This data can then be utilized to personalize services, attract specific customer segments with tailored marketing campaigns, and enhance overall customer satisfaction.

Lastly, computer applications are propelling innovation in areas such as mobile tourism, social media marketing, and information-driven decision-making.

Mobile apps provide travelers with access to real-time details on flights, accommodations, local attractions, and mobility options. Social media platforms have become influential tools for tourism businesses to interact with potential customers, share their brand stories, and market their services. And data analytics is enabling tourism organizations to extract valuable insights from customer behavior, market trends, and operational statistics, which can be used to make more informed business decisions and optimize the overall tourism experience.

Effects of Computer-Based Training on Business Performance in Hospitality

Computer-based training is considered a popular method for enhancing employee skills in the hospitality sector. This type of training delivers several strengths over traditional training methods, such as its flexibility. Employees can access training materials whenever they require, allowing them to study at their own speed. Furthermore, computer-based training can be highly interactive and engaging, that helps to boost knowledge retention.

The impact of computer-based training on business performance in hospitality is noticeable. Studies have shown that employees who undergo computer-based training conduct better in their roles, leading to greater customer satisfaction and income.

Moreover, computer-based training can help to minimize employee turnover by giving employees with the knowledge they need to develop within their careers. , Therefore, investing in computer-based training can be a valuable expenditure for hospitality businesses looking to enhance their performance and remain competitive in the industry.
